The Advanced Practice Registered Nurse (APRN) is expected to deliver medical care to a wide variety of patients suffering from chronic pain and from acute pain conditions. This will be primarily in an outpatient pain clinic setting. The APRN must be qualified and competent to examine and to treat patients independently and in collaboration with other health care professionals, including pain specialist physicians. The APRN will overall ensure proper patient care, including care that focusses in disease prevention, diagnosis, treatment, and recovery. The APRN may conduct full patient evaluations, physical exams, may order diagnostic tests and address test results, and prescribe medications and other modalities for pain relief (including referrals to physical therapy, referrals for procedures, referrals to other specialties) under appropriate supervision and guidance from pain medicine specialist physicians. Furthermore, APRN is expected to advise patients about their continuing care, and also to participate in pertinent committee work, quality improvement and policy making activities.

CORE JOB FUNCTIONS                                                                                           

  • Performs and documents comprehensive health histories and complete physical examinations.

  • Functions independently to perform age-appropriate history and physical for patients.

  • Orders and interprets diagnostic and therapeutic tests relative to patient’s age-specific needs.

  • Prescribes appropriate pharmacologic and non-pharmacologic treatment modalities.

  • Refers patients as appropriate for further care to pain medicine physicians, and/or to other relevant specialties (such as neurosurgery, orthopedic surgery, internal medicine, neurology, psychiatry, etc)

  • Implements referrals for interventions to support the patient to regain or maintain physiologic stability.

  • Assists with the provision of care in accordance with facility, state, and federal regulations.

  • Monitors the effectiveness of medical treatments and interventions.

  • Facilitates the patient’s transition within and between health care settings, e.g. admitting, transferring, and discharging patients.

  • Collaborates with multidisciplinary team members by making appropriate referrals.

  • Facilitates staff, patient and family decision making by providing educational tools.

  • Adheres to University and unit-level policies and procedures and safeguards University assets.

  • Exhibits appropriate leadership in quality improvement and patient safety activities, and participates in policy making and any necessary committee work to support the mission of the Division of Pain Management, the UM and the U Health system.

  • Participates in Pain Division didactics, lectures, and quality improvement activities.

  • Delivery of patient care mainly in outpatient pain clinic settings in Lennar Medical Center, Sylvester CCC or Don Soffer Clinical Research sites.

  • Participation in administrative activities in the Division of Pain Medicine, including faculty meetings and discussions.

  • Participation in policy making, pertinent committee work and quality improvement projects

  • Participation in clinical research activities, if necessary.
